Agentic AI — artificial intelligence systems capable of acting autonomously, making decisions, and pursuing goals with minimal human input — is rapidly becoming one of the defining technology trends of 2026. Unlike traditional AI tools that simply respond to prompts, agentic AI systems can plan tasks, adapt strategies, coordinate workflows, and execute actions independently over extended periods. Industry analysts say these systems are moving beyond experimental chatbots into enterprise operations, cybersecurity, logistics, healthcare, finance, and consumer technology.
Businesses are increasingly adopting AI agents to automate repetitive processes, improve operational efficiency, and reduce manual workloads. Reports suggest that nearly half of enterprise software applications could include AI agents by the end of 2026, while companies such as Meta, Google, and Oracle are aggressively expanding agentic AI initiatives. Experts believe the next major shift will involve “multi-agent orchestration,” where specialized AI agents collaborate across complex business workflows while humans supervise critical decisions.
Despite the excitement, researchers and technology leaders warn that trust, governance, and security remain major obstacles. Many organizations worry about data privacy, AI hallucinations, cybersecurity vulnerabilities, and the possibility of autonomous systems making harmful or unpredictable decisions. Gartner recently described agentic AI as being at the “Peak of Inflated Expectations,” noting that adoption enthusiasm currently exceeds the maturity of governance frameworks and operational safeguards. Experts are calling for stronger oversight systems, audit trails, human override mechanisms, and clearer accountability standards before autonomous AI becomes deeply embedded across society.
The broader discussion reflects how AI is evolving from passive assistance toward active digital participation. Researchers increasingly describe future AI ecosystems as networks of collaborating agents working alongside humans in what some call “human-AI centaur” systems. While supporters believe agentic AI could dramatically improve productivity, innovation, and decision-making, critics warn that poorly governed systems could create serious economic, ethical, and cybersecurity risks. As adoption accelerates, the challenge for businesses and governments will be balancing automation and innovation with transparency, reliability, and human control.
